7000+ miles travelled, 100+ attendees of all ages , 40 steaks, 100+ burgers and sausages.... but one rugby family.

During the month of June, Stockport RUFC are proud to be the host Club for the Argentina U20 World Championship squad.

On a sunny May Bank Holiday Sunday, we were delighted to put on a special welcome ceremony for our guests from Argentina. The event was organised by Matt Langtree & team and included all the players and backroom staff from the Argentina Squad as well as representatives from the RFU and the Cheshire RFU. Stockport RUFC were represented by our Chairman & Committee Members as well as an enthusiastic group of young players, parents and coaches from the Mini & Junior sections.

The day kicked off with a meet and greet around the BBQ area - providing an amused audience for a frantic half hour getting the BBQs up to the required heat. The team were served up a hearty feast of steaks, kebabs, burgers & sausages supplied and cooked by Head BBQ Chef Richard Pimlott from J. Pimlotts Butchers in Cheadle Hulme. The challenge of feeding a hungry group of rugby athletes post training soon became apparent with the diminishing food supplies as some queued up for a third helping!

Amongst the Argentinian contingent was the legendary Carlos Ignacio Fernández Lobbe - a former Premiership player with Bath, Northampton and Sale Sharks. He is heavily involved in grassroots sport and he spoke fondly of his time training at Stockport in the early days with Sale, before they moved to their new training facility. He lived in Manchester for three years when he played for Sale and those memories were at the forefront of his mind on his arrival into the UK because it is 10 years since Sale beat Leicester to win the Premiership title for the first and only time in their history.

Dean Scofield, a former team-mate of Fernandez Lobbe's, has strong links with Stockport with Dean's wife Gemma part of the Mini and Junior Committee at the Club.

Post lunch, we then headed up to the club house for a medal ceremony. During the Ceremony, RFU representative Andy Leach presented a plaque to chairman Ged Gurney to thank them for hosting the Argentina U20's squad.

Ged thanked those from Stockport, in particular Matt Langtree, who helped organise the Welcome Event and expressed how pleased he was that Argentina had chosen the Cheshire club as their base for the next few weeks.

Argentina were presented with Stockport ties, a plaque and medals from the RFU for taking part in the tournament while Port received some Argentina ties and a Calabash Gourd that is used for drinking a traditional Argentinian tea like drink called Mate.

The Argentinian coach, Nicolas Fernandez Lobbe, reciprocated with his thanks on behalf of the squad and he spoke in particular about the significance of being based at Stockport Rugby Club. Despite the tremendous success of the national sides, rugby in Argentina is still an amateur sport run largely by volunteers and in clubs very much like the set up at Stockport RUFC. Coach Lobbe spoke about the fact that his squad were young men, far from home and it really meant a lot for his players to be based somewhere that, quite simply, felt like home. Those words reminded us of the unifying effect of our great game and the importance of grassroots clubs being at the heart of the sport.

The event concluded with the Argentinian Squad heading for their coach through a Guard of Honour formed by members of the Stockport Mini and Junior section with plenty of smiles, high fives and flag waving on show!

We wish our guests & new rugby friends all the best as they start their World Championship campaign against France today.

Argentina U20s are in the North West for the 2016 World Championships along with sides from 12 of the top rugby playing nations from across the world. The games are played throughout the month of June at the Manchester City Academy Stadium and the AJ Bell Stadium. Further information can be found here
